    Personally, CL9. Looks better IMO. This varies person to person. It's lighter as well, by over 100kg.
    Realistically, go CU2. It's got more space, is newer and interior is vastly updated (not that the CL9 was bad to begin with). And although it weighs a lot more, and utilises the same/carry over drivetrain, I think the final ratio is shorter meaning acceleration is about the same anyways.

    If its performance the Cu2 has been mention could be faster but the overall weight is heavier.
    When i bought my white CL9 the seller was showing off to me the White CU2 he just picked up.

    Odometer wise your likely to find a low k on a CU2 than a CL9.
    Flip side to that is CL9 can be cheaper price wise than Cu2's.

    Check all the options.
    like does it have heated seats, sunroof, leather interior, satnav, rear park assist, rain sensing wipers.
    See these are the things i think most people would look more so when comparing also.
    A full optioned Cl9 is almost heading into the price of a Cu2. But then again the Cu2 might not have all the options.

    As for aftermarket support on parts the AUS EURO facebook group. Has alot more CL9 stuff for sale and things than the Cu2. But dont let that put u off. Seek and ye shall find.
